CVE-2026-28755

CVE-2026-28755 describes a vulnerability found in NGINX, specifically within its `ngx_stream_ssl_module`. This flaw occurs when NGINX is configured to verify client certificates and utilize the Online Certificate Status Protocol (OCSP) for revocation checks. The vulnerability allows a Transport Layer Security (TLS) handshake to successfully complete even if the client's certificate has been identified as revoked by an OCSP check. This improper handling of revoked certificates means that certificate revocation validation can be bypassed.

Description
NGINX Plus and NGINX Open Source have a vulnerability in the ngx_stream_ssl_module module due to the improper handling of revoked certificates when configured with the ssl_verify_client on and ssl_ocsp on directives, allowing the TLS handshake to succeed even after an OCSP check identifies the certificate as revoked.   Note: Software versions which have reached End of Technical Support (EoTS) are not evaluated.
